The rumored upcoming Alan Wake game expected to arrive around late 2011 to TBA 2012 has been confirmed to not be a sequel nor a DLC chapter or episode.

The game is expected to be either a prequel or a possible "expansion" to the events from the first game but also as a way for people who didn't play Alan Wake to understand the story and characters without needing to play the first game.

Quote:
Fans of the franchise will be excited to learn that yes, more Wake is coming! But to be absolutely certain to avoid confusion, this next Wake installment will not be Alan Wake 2. And neither will it be DLC.

The rest we're saving for our official announcement when we'll actually show you.

It's something that'll definitely give more to the Wake fans out there, but just as importantly, this installment will also give an opportunity for players who aren't familiar with the franchise to finally jump on board.

We can't wait to show you more, bear with us. Release dates, platforms and pricing are unconfirmed as of yet, but Fall 2011 is probably a good guess.
More info for the game might be shown at E3 2011 but nothing has been confirmed as of now.

Activision confirms a new Bond game will be arriving later this year and it will not be a movie-game to go along with the new Bond film which is expected to arrive in 2012.

The story is expected to be an original story that won't be related to the upcoming film and Raven Software, who worked on a "stealth" prototype of the game, is working on the new Bond game.
